Understanding Legionnaires Disease Temperature To Kill

Legionnaires disease is a severe form of pneumonia caused by the Legionella bacteria The bacteria thrive in warm water environments, such as hot tubs, cooling towers, and plumbing systems In order to prevent the spread of Legionnaires disease, it is important to understand the temperature at which the Legionella bacteria can be killed.

Heat is the most effective method of killing Legionella bacteria The Centers for Disease Control and Prevention (CDC) recommends heating water to a temperature of at least 60°C (140°F) to kill Legionella bacteria in a water system This temperature is also known as the “kill point” for Legionella.

At temperatures below 60°C (140°F), Legionella bacteria can survive and multiply In fact, the bacteria can survive in water temperatures ranging from 20°C to 50°C (68°F to 122°F) This makes it crucial to maintain hot water systems at temperatures above the kill point to prevent the growth of Legionella bacteria.

In addition to maintaining hot water systems at a temperature of at least 60°C (140°F), it is important to regularly flush and clean the water systems to remove any potential sources of Legionella contamination Stagnant water provides an ideal breeding ground for Legionella bacteria, so regular maintenance is essential to prevent the spread of Legionnaires disease.

Legionnaires disease is typically spread through inhalation of contaminated water vapor or mist This can occur when taking a shower, using a hot tub, or walking near a cooling tower Individuals with weakened immune systems, such as the elderly, smokers, and individuals with chronic lung disease, are at a higher risk of contracting Legionnaires disease.

Symptoms of Legionnaires disease include fever, cough, shortness of breath, muscle aches, and headaches If left untreated, the disease can be life-threatening It is important to seek medical attention if you experience any of these symptoms, especially if you have been exposed to potential sources of Legionella contamination.
